A History Of Queen's Redoubt & The Invasion Of The WaikatoOn 12 July 1863, British and colonial troops under the command of Lt. Gen. Duncan Cameron crossed the Mangatawhiri stream, Waikato Maori's northern border, instigating the Waikato War.
